They come in a variety materials and can be fitted into windows, doors and even walls. A skilled tradesman can put in a cat flap in any type of door including wood, composite, and uPVC. Installation Costs The cost of installing a cat flap may vary significantly depending on the size, nature and complexity of the job. The wall or door material can also affect the labour cost. Installation into the frame of a French glass door, for example will cost more than installation for a wooden French door. It is suggested that you employ a licensed tradesperson complete the work. This will ensure that the job is done correctly and your pet is safe. It might cost you a little more to employ a professional but it will save you time and money in the end. Additionally, a professional will be able to advise you on the most suitable cat flap for your home. There are a variety of cat flaps that are available on the market, ranging from basic manual flaps to more advanced microchip-enabled models. It is crucial to select the best cat flap for your pet as well as your home. This will determine how easily and comfortably your pet can use the flap. It is also important to measure your cat to ensure that the flap is comfortable. Once the cat flap has been installed, it is important to give your pet some time to adjust to it.
